把Pfile中的db_block_size改回来,用pfile启动,不用spfile启动

解决方案 »

  1.   

    要是这么简单我还用问啊?用pfile时,报错:
    ora 00381 cannot use both new and old parameters for buffer catche size specification
      

  2.   

    在pfile中加一个句:
    db_block_size=8192 或者db_block_size=4596
      

  3.   

    你确定是用pfile启动,不用spfile启动
      

  4.   

    to freddy2003() ( ) 
    我设的是
    db_block_size=8192 不行,总是在启动的时候报错我确定是pfile启动
    启动选项里面把pfile的勾挑掉,然后设置参数文件
    对吗?其它的可选想我没有管
      

  5.   

    先设置参数文件,然后启动选项里面把pfile的勾挑掉。报什么错?
      

  6.   

    有些事情 一句话说不清
    只能告诉你:你是在console中改的,用图形启动和修改的pfile和在sqlplus或服务中启动使用的不是一个pfile
    D:\oracle\ora92\sysman\ifiles

    D:\oracle\admin\ora9\pfileD:\oracle\ora92\database--图形工具是方便,但是不清楚的功能尽量不动